logo

Output 7693a8be8a7b5c790a6365fda45c7127ef45a8ccdfd21ffa7f8d6c439f5975e8:6

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48c784b7162772a6672243bf3daf13a2666cc029 OP_EQUAL
address
38Kqb8yWa838SqmGVXbN1jgYXaReBhb6Y4
transaction
7693a8be8a7b5c790a6365fda45c7127ef45a8ccdfd21ffa7f8d6c439f5975e8